Description

This candidate will be working 100% onsite at the Indianapolis facility

Data Steward Temporary Data Steward: Simple Outline of Duties

  • This role requires someone with strong SAP skills to help keep our master data accurate and our systems running smoothly.
  • They will be working to support our production lines by managing product information in SAP and other key systems.

 

What You'll Do:

SAP Data Management (CRITICAL - SAP Experience Required!)

  • Set up and update product recipes and Bills of Materials (BOMs) in SAP. This tells the system how to make our products.
  • Create and manage change requests for new or modified items in SAP.
  • Check and fix new product setups from our external partners (Genpact) in SAP. This means making sure all the details like category codes, storage locations, and other settings are correct.
  • Help solve common SAP issues related to product data, like fixing errors in BOMs
  • Send product recipes to the production system (MES) when needed.

 

 

Monitoring & Coordination

  • Keep an eye on emails to ensure external teams have finished their part of the product setup Check product formulas to ensure they match between our technical system (TIMs), SAP, and production needs.
  • Help with basic setup for product trials, ensuring necessary documentation is in place.
  • Attend team meetings to stay updated and provide status reports on your work.
  • Solid, hands-on experience with SAP, especially with product data (BOMs, Recipes). This is essential.
  • Detail-oriented and precise.
  • Follow instructions well.
  • Microsoft Office tools (like Excel, Outlook).
  • Communicate clearly with team members.
